Disability Ramp Repair in Littleton, CO

Disability ramp repair services focus on maintaining and restoring accessibility features on residential properties. These services typically involve fixing or upgrading existing ramps to ensure they meet safety standards and accommodate mobility needs. Projects can include repairing damaged or worn-out ramp surfaces, replacing loose or broken handrails, adjusting ramp slopes for proper incline, or extending ramps to improve accessibility. Homeowners often seek these services to address issues that develop over time or after weather events, ensuring that entryways remain safe and functional for individuals with mobility challenges.

Before requesting ramp repair services, property owners should consider the current condition of their ramps, including any structural damage, surface wear, or safety hazards. It’s helpful to understand the specific dimensions and materials of the existing ramp, as well as any local building codes or accessibility guidelines that may apply. Clarifying the scope of repairs needed and any desired modifications can facilitate a smoother process and help ensure the repaired ramp provides reliable access for years to come.

Disability Ramp Repair Questions

What types of damage require ramp repair? Common issues include rust, corrosion, cracks, or loose components that affect safety and stability.

How can I tell if my ramp needs repair? Visible signs like wobbling, uneven surfaces, or damaged handrails indicate the need for inspection and repair.

What materials are used for ramp repairs? Repairs typically involve replacing or reinforcing wood, metal, or composite materials to match existing structures.

Are repairs suitable for all ramp types? Most damage can be addressed on various ramp types, including wood, metal, or modular systems, ensuring continued accessibility.
